August 17th is both International Homeless Animals Day and Black Cat Appreciation Day! To celebrate, today’s show is focused primarily on animal rescue, particularly cat rescue.

Hidden Depths: The Dark Side of Commercial Fishing

August is also National Fishing Month, so we begin by sharing a series of informative clips on the destructiveness of the fishing industry. Commercial fishing accounts for millions of unintended deaths of marine animals each year (known as “bycatch“), and is the primary contributor to plastic waste in our oceans.

Maria Soroski, Vancouver Orphan Kitten Rescue Association

Our feature interview is with Maria Soroski, co-founder and director of the Vancouver Orphan Kitten Rescue Association, or VOKRA. Maria has been rescuing animals for decades, and she co-founded VOKRA nearly 20 years ago. Since then, VOKRA’s rescue efforts have expanded throughout the Lower Mainland and the organization has grown into a network of around 350 foster homes. In this interview, Maria tells us all about the work VOKRA does rescuing abandoned cats and kittens, and how listeners can help. We also chat about why Black Cat Appreciation Day is important, and how wonderful black cats can be.
